Ingredients
- 2 cups quick cooking oats
- 1 3/4 cups firmly packed light brown sugar
- 1 1/2 cups all purpose flour
- 1 teaspoon baking powder
- 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
- 1 cup butter
- 1/2 cup chopped peanuts
- 1 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
- 1 large egg, beaten
- 14 ounces can sweetened condensed milk
- 1/2 cup creamy peanut butter
How To Make chocolate peanut butter squares
-
Step 1Heat oven to 350^. Combine oats, brown sugar, flour, baking powder and baking soda in large bowl. Cut in butter with pastry blender until mixture resembles fine crumbs. Stir in peanuts.
-
Step 2Reserve 1 1/2 cups crumb mixture. Stir egg into remaining crumb mixture. Press onto bottom of 13x9-inch baking pan. Bake 15 minutes.
-
Step 3Stir together sweetened condensed milk and peanut butter in a small bowl until well combined. Pour evenly over partially baked crust. Stir remaining crumb mixture and chocolate chips. Sprinkle evenly over peanut butter layer. Bake for another 15 minutes. Cool. Cut into bars.
